The Early Childhood Care & Education (ECCE) course is thoughtfully designed for those
aspiring to work with children aged 0 to 8 years — the most critical stage of brain
development. This course blends theoretical foundations with hands-on application,
giving you the skills and confidence to create joyful, child-centered learning environments.
As one of the most impactful and practical teacher training programs in India, the ECCE
course helps learners develop the right attitude, knowledge, and teaching methods to
support holistic child development through play-based and experiential learning.

Course Delivery Format
This course is available in two flexible formats to suit your schedule:
Hybrid Format (Face-to-Face + Online Access)
- Attend in-person sessions at our center
- Get lifetime access to recorded modules and resources
- Ideal for learners who prefer personal guidance and classroom interaction
Online Format (100% Digital)
- Learn from anywhere, anytime Includes recorded videos, assignments, downloadable PDFs
- Access live Q&A sessions and WhatsApp group mentorship
